Acidophilus (Lactobacillus acidophilus)

Acidophilus (Lactobacillus acidophilus), which is a bacterium found in the intestine, vagina, and mouth, is used as a probiotic. 

Probiotics refer to good bacteria that are either the same or quite similar to the bacteria that are already present in the body. Each type of probiotic supplement, as well as each strain or each type, can work in various ways.  

Acidophilus is available as a supplement as tablets, capsules, wafers, vaginal suppositories, and powders. Apart from use as a supplement, acidophilus is found in certain dairy products, such as yogurt, and is commercially added to many foods. 

Acidophilus is usually taken to address a type of vaginal inflammation (bacterial vaginosis) and digestive conditions as well as to encourage the growth of good bacteria.

Advantages

Studies on the use of acidophilus for certain conditions indicate:

Bacterial vaginosis 

The use of acidophilus orally and as vaginal suppositories or the application of yogurt containing acidophilus to the vagina has been found to be effective in the treatment of this form of vaginal inflammation. 

Lung infections

Acidophilus might be effective in reducing the severity and number of respiratory infections in children. 

Certain types of diarrhea

Upon being taken with antibiotics, a blend of acidophilus and other specific types of lactobacillus might reduce bloating, cramps, and diarrhea caused by a bacterium that can lead to symptoms ranging from diarrhea to life-endangering inflammation of the colon (C. difficile infection). 

Additionally, the probiotic formulation might also reduce the occurrence of antibiotic-associated diarrhea and C. difficile infection in individuals who are hospitalized. 

Eczema 

The oral use of acidophilus when a woman is pregnant or breastfeeding as well as by infants appears to decrease the development of eczema (atopic dermatitis) in babies and young children. 

It Can Improve Symptoms of Irritable Bowel Syndrome

Irritable bowel syndrome (IBS) impacts up to one in five individuals in certain nations. IBS symptoms include bloating, abdominal pain, and unusual bowel movements. 

There is little known about the reasons for the development of IBS, but some research indicated that it might occur due to the presence of certain types of bacteria in the intestines. For this reason, various studies have assessed whether probiotics can help alleviate its symptoms. 

A study with 60 participants with functional bowel disorders, including IBS highlights that upon taking a combination of L. acidophilus and another probiotic for one to two months, there was an improvement in bloating. 

In a similar study, results indicated that L. acidophilus alone also decreased abdominal pain in IBS patients. 

Conversely, a study that evaluated a mixture of L. acidophilus and other probiotics found that it had no impact on the symptoms of IBS. 

This may be explained by the results of another study which indicated that taking a low dose of single-strain probiotics for a short period may improve IBS symptoms in most patients. 

More specifically, the study highlights that the most effective method to take probiotics for IBS is to use single-strain probiotics, instead of a mix, for less than eight weeks. The ideal dosage has been determined at less than 10 billion colony-forming units (CFUs) daily. 

 

Safety and Side Effects

The potential side effects of acidophilus are as follows:

  • Gas
  • Constipation
  • Increased thirst
  • Bloating

Patients who are immunocompromised should consider speaking to their doctor prior to taking a product such as acidophilus that contains live bacteria. Lactose intolerant patients should be aware that certain acidophilus products might contain lactose.

Acidophilus does not cause any known significant drug interactions.
